The lyrics of Mara & David's song Masquerade tell a story of uncertainty and missed opportunities. It begins with the imagery of the wind blowing through a restless tree and leaves falling from its branches, symbolizing change and the inevitability of endings. The following lines speak of promises made along the road and the uncertainty of whether they will survive or fall by the wayside. Then, the singer sees someone leaving and contemplates whether to say something to let her know she will always hold a place in his heart. He hesitates for a moment and reaches out, but it’s too late. The question remains whether he will ever see her face revealed in this masquerade.
The theme of uncertainty and the fleeting nature of opportunities is prominent in the lyrics. The use of imagery, such as the wind and fallen leaves, adds to the sense of transience and impermanence. The title itself, Masquerade, implies a sense of hiding or disguising oneself. This idea is reflected in the lyrics as the singer wonders if he will ever see the woman's face revealed. The message conveyed is one of regret for not seizing the moment and a longing to connect with someone who is now lost.
